Hi, I need to include one xsl in another based on a variable (which happens to be the name of the xsl I wish to include). <xsl:include href="$something"/> does not seem to work, although <xsl:value-of select="$something"/> does output the correct filename. what is the right way to do this? I assume I am misunderstanding how to use the variable. thanks in advance. Jo XSL-List info and archive: http://www.mulberrytech.com/xsl/xsl-list
